As cities grow and innovation advances, the need for effective and sustainable urban transport strategies remains to be a crucial component of society. Smart movement utilizes contemporary innovation to enhance how individuals get around urban areas. This includes many forms of transport technology, consisting of apps that show bus and train arrival times in addition to the integration of digital payment solutions. It can also refer to services such as ride-sharing apps and electric scooters, which are becoming increasingly popular across many big cities and increase the series of transport possibilities readily available to the population. These technologies have been critical for making public transport solutions more convenient and for reducing waiting times. In addition to the advancement of complex and advanced urban transit solutions, a major aspect of contemporary transport and city living is the need for more sustainable transport solutions. Non-motorised transportation facilities, consisting of facilities for walking and cycling, have become a major region of attention. These techniques of transport do not contribute to carbon emissions, and it is a healthier choice, encouraging people to be more active. Areas that invest in walking and cycling facilities, particularly pedestrian zones and cycle routes, can reap many benefits for the metropolitan environment, such as improved air quality and reduced levels of traffic. To make these choices more attractive, city developers and governments need to improve the walkability of these areas by spending for much better upkeep and accessibility.
Throughout history, transport has played an important role in human advancement. From the oldest uses of animal transportation to the development of motorised and even electrical vehicles, city transport solutions have made it practical for people and items to be transferred across distances. During the industrial revolution, the growth of faster and more reliable systems helped many industries grow, as well as making it easier for individuals to gain access to work and resources. The advancement of public transportation systems, such as trains and bus networks, have come to be essential strategies for improving transport in big cities. These systems are developed to bring great deals of individuals, all at the same time, helping to reduce traffic on the roads. By offering a trustworthy and affordable way to travel, mass transit infrastructure encourages people to use public transportation instead of personal automobiles. This can reduce the impacts of personal vehicles on the natural environment and in most cases, decrease travel time.
